Business Questions To Ask A Marketing Company To Hire The Right One For You

I'm excited to share a blog post from Elizabeth at ER Marketing Services!



Finding the right marketing company to work with can be tricky. You need someone who understands your business and knows how to reach your clients. To ensure that you find the right one for your business, it's important to ask certain questions when interviewing potential agencies. If you're not sure what questions to ask, here are some of the most important ones to get you started to help ensure that the agency and its services are a good match for your company's needs.


What's Your Process?

A good marketing company will have a clear process they follow when working with clients. It should give you a good idea of the kinds of projects they work on and how long those projects typically take to complete.


Are You A Full-Service Agency?

Full-service agencies offer a range of services including strategy and planning, content creation, and design. Many also provide public relations and advertising so you can get all your marketing needs in one spot. This is usually more economical and effective because the agency can seamlessly align all your branded marketing with your business and goals.


How Do You Measure Success?

The best way to measure your success is by focusing on lead quality, not quantity. Even if you get a lot of leads, if they don't convert into sales or customers then it doesn't really matter.

You should track how many people visit your site after seeing an ad, as well as how often they buy from you after clicking on one. Some agencies provide reports like this, however, it's always good to know where to find the data yourself.


What Is Your Experience With My Industry?

When choosing a marketing company, you should consider both the cost and experience of the firm in your industry. The agency should be able to show you examples of its work for other businesses similar to yours.


How Much Do You Charge?

You want to find a firm that is reasonably priced. You don’t want to pay too much for your marketing, but you also don’t want to hire an agency that is too cheap. You also need to factor in the cost. Marketing can be expensive and you may not have a big budget. Make sure that you find an agency that is willing to work within your budget.

How Do You Develop And Implement A Strategy?

When you're looking to hire a marketing company, it's important for them to have experience helping other businesses get started quickly. If a company wants to develop a strategy for you and implement it, ask them how long they think the process will take as well as what milestone markers are within that time frame.

Do You Have Any Client Testimonials?

It's important to see what other companies have thought of your prospective marketing company. This will give you an idea of how they work with clients and what kind of results their last project yielded. It will give you a sense of the quality level at which this firm works and whether it's appropriate for your business.


The Importance Of Questioning A Marketing Company

Questioning a marketing agency can help you understand what they can do for your business, how their strategy will affect yours, and whether it fits with your goals or not.


It’s not uncommon for marketing companies to promise to do things that they cannot deliver on, and that can lead to a lot of problems down the road. In order to make the most informed decision possible, it's important to ask questions about what a marketing company does and how they deliver on its promises. For example, if you are considering outsourcing your web design, you should expect that they will ask questions about your business and its goals so they can provide optimum service at an affordable rate.


Finding The Right Marketing Partner

A good marketing company will help you identify opportunities for growth in your business and industry as well as find new ways to expand. Marketing is all about research. The more information you gather and the more effectively you analyze it, the better equipped your marketing company will be to help grow your business in whatever ways are best suited for its conditions as well as yours. No matter how long you've been in business, it's always helpful to bring in an expert.
